will an AMD Athlon XP 1900 or 2000, i cant remember, which i believe are about 1.4 to 1.6 Ghz, with 256 DDR and an 80 gig HD run all the Mortal Kombats, and all the other newer mame games, also, will it run the chd of area 51?

That should run the mortal kombats fine, area 51 will run but not at full speed.  Make sure whatever OS you use to tweak as many settings as possible, disable as many services as you can, and make those services you need as Automatic.  There are alot of unnecessary services which take up a fair bit of overhead.

My mame cab is a AMD XP 2000+ (slightly overclocked at 2100+ speed) and 256 megs of ram.  I can play Area 51 at a very playable framerate (mostly 60 fps).  I did what cdbrown said with the services and also use one of the first versions of mame that supports Area 51.  Maximum Force however slows down quite a bit but is still playable.
